E & J Dry Cleaners treats every stain individually before cleaning because sugar discolorations (i.e. punch, champagne) and chloride salts (sweating) can cause oxidization and turn brown in color.". The wedding gown preservation step of the procedure has actually been designed to keep a dress from having extreme creasing, each gown is wisely protected with bust types and nested in acid-free tissue, in a specially-designed, transparent window, acid-free conservation product packaging which guarantee that the dress keeps its beauty for longer.
